Field fence repl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or worn fencing and installing new fencing to restore the property's boundary or containment features. This process typically includes assessing the existing fence, removing sections that are no longer functional, and installing new posts, wires, or panels that meet the specific needs of the property owner. Skilled service providers ensure the new fence is securely installed, durable, and suitable for the intended purpose, whether that’s keeping livestock in, pets safe, or marking property lines clearly.
These services help solve common problems such as broken or sagging fences that no longer provide adequate security or containment. Over time, exposure to weather, pests, or accidental damage can cause fencing to deteriorate, leading to safety concerns or property disputes. Replacing a worn or damaged field fence can prevent animals from escaping, deter trespassers, or simply improve the property's appearance. Properly installed fencing also helps maintain clear boundaries, reducing potential conflicts with neighbors or wildlife.

The overview below groups typical Field Fence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Miami,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ine fence repairs in Miami range from $250 to $600. Many minor fixes, such as replacing a section or repairing posts, fall within this range.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this, but most jobs stay in the lower to mid-range brackets.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of a fence us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500. Local contractors often handle these projects with costs varying based on fence size and material choices.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um unless extensive work is needed.
Full Fence Replacement - Complete replacement of a field fence in Miami typically costs from $3,000 to $7,000. Larger properties or those requiring specialized materials may see costs above this range. Many full replacements fall into the middle tiers, with fewer reaching the highest levels.
Large or Complex Projects - Extensive or custom fence installations can cost $8,000 or more, especially for large properties or unique designs. These projects are less common but can be handled by experienced local service providers who prov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When should I consider replacing my field fence? Replacement may be needed if the fence is significantly damaged, rusted, or no longer effectively contains livestock or pets.
What types of field fence materials are available? Local contractors typically offer options such as galvanized steel, vinyl-coated wire, and other durable materials suitable for various needs.
How can I tell if my existing fence needs repair or replacement? Signs include broken or sagging sections, rust or corrosion, and areas where the fence no longer provides adequate security or containment.
What are common reasons to replace a field fence? Common reasons include extensive damage from weather, age-related deterioration, or a change in property use requiring different fencing standards.
How do local service providers handle field fence replacement projects? They assess the existing fence, recommend suitable materials, and handle installation to ensure the new fence meets the specific needs of the property.
